Package your own image
git clone https://github.com/robertcsapo/cisco-ios-xe-ubuntu.git
tar -xvf ubuntu_cloud.ova
rm -rf *.qcow2 *.ver *.mf *.ova
wget https://your_image.img
nano package.yaml
echo "1.0" > version.ver
cp your_image.img to your_image.qcow2
qemu-img resize your_image.qcow2 +1G (or whatever size you want your disk)
openssl sha1 *.qcow2 *.ver *.yaml > your_image.mf
tar -cvf your_image.ova *.qcow2 *.ver *.yaml *.mf
Login to Cisco IOS XE
copy scp: flash:
virtual-service install name ubuntu_cloud package flash:ubuntu_cloud.ova
show virtual-service list
Virtual Service List:
Name Status Package Name
------------------------------------------------------------------------------
csr_mgmt Installed iosxe-remote-mgmt.03.17.00.S.156...
ubuntu_cloud Installed ubuntu_cloud.ova
Configure Cisco IOX XE
First VirtualPortGroup interface
interface VirtualPortGroup0
ip address 10.0.0.1 255.255.255.0
ip nat inside
no mop enabled
no mop sysid
end
Addning DHCP for Ubuntu (Optional)
ip dhcp pool containers-dhcp
network 10.0.0.0 255.255.255.0
default-router 10.0.0.1
dns-server 8.8.8.8
Adding NAT for Ubuntu (Optional)
access-list 10 permit 10.0.0.0 0.0.0.255
!
interface VirtualPortGroup0
ip nat inside
!
interface GigabitEthernet1
ip nat inside
!
ip nat inside source list 10 interface GigabitEthernet1 overload
Linking container to VirtualPortGroup interface
virtual-service ubuntu_cloud
vnic gateway VirtualPortGroup0
activate
!
Connect to Ubuntu Console (wait a couple of minute, depending on your CPU load of the router)
virtual-service connect name ubuntu_cloud console
Connected to appliance. Exit using ^c^c^c
